How do I turn a PNG into a GIF?
1️⃣ Import
Add the PNGs you want to convert by dragging them over from your computer, or click the Import button to bring them over from various online sources including Google Photos and Dropbox.
If you need some inspiration, you can use the Stock tab to browse through a library of copy-right free images that you can use in your projects.
2️⃣ Edit
To convert your PNGs to GIFs, double click on them in your personal library to add them to the Timeline. If you’re trying to combine multiple PNGs into a GIF, make sure to order them chronologically.
You can drag on the edge of an image in the Timeline to control how long it will show up on the screen. To make images brighter or clearer, select them and use the sliders in the Effects tab on the right side of the screen.
If you want to add a transition between your PNGs, make sure they overlap a little on the Timeline and then select one from the drop-down list. Add motion titles or static text using the Text tab on the left side of the screen.
3️⃣ Save your GIF
When you’re done, click the Export button in the top right corner. Under Save file as, select GIF and then click on Export and download. Flixier will take a couple of minutes to convert your PNGs to a GIF and then it will be downloaded to your computer.
